The New York-Penn Region of the American Red Cross distributes nearly 2,000 units of blood every day to a total of 127 area hospitals, due in part to greatly increased medical advances. This is good news for all of us -- unless, of course, there isn't enough blood available to take advantage of these life-saving new treatments.

You are eligible to donate if you meet the following criteria:

a. Are at least 17 years old
b. Weight at least 110 pounds
c. Have not donated within the last 56 days
d. Have not traveled abroad since 1980 for more then three cumulative months in Great Britain or six months cumulative in Europe.

TIPS FOR A SUCCESSFUL DONATION
  • Remember that POSITIVE ID is required
  • Be sure to eat well the day of donation
  • Drink plenty of fluids
  • Get a good night's sleep!
